12. Tactical urbanism - reclaim, reuse, revitalize
• Tactical urbanism enables and entices people
to reclaim public space and create a new
friendlier environment putting pedestrians
and community first
• Small scale actions serving larger purpose
• “the lack of resources is no longer an excuse
not to act.” Jaime Lerner, Architect, urbanist,
former mayor of Curitiba, Brazil
